Web7 sep. 2024 · There is no set length for a graphic novel; they can vary from 48 to several hundred pages. However, they are usually longer than traditional comic books. Many graphic novels are published in serial form, similar to a television series, and released as either hardcover or paperback collections. Web3 mei 2024 · How Long is a Novel? A novel is anything over 40,000 words. Around 80,000 – 90,000 words is about average. Web2 okt. 2024 · According to general publishing guidelines, novellas usually have between 17,500 to 40,000 words. Web16 jul. 2011 · Since my novels typically run over 100,000 words, that means I end up with about 100 scenes. There aren’t any rules on the scene length, as long as the story works. You should write the scenes to the right length for your story.
